Troubleshooting & Replacement Tips

From the field: these cables fail in predictable ways. Here’s what to check before you pull the trigger on a replacement order — and what to watch for during installation.

Common Failure Indicators:

  • C300 Controller shows IOFAIL or COMFAIL alarm: First suspect the cable before condemning the FIM or I/O module. A degraded shield or intermittent connector contact will produce exactly this symptom under vibration.
  • Intermittent I/O dropouts during plant vibration events: The -100 variant is most commonly implicated here. Inspect the cable routing — if it’s zip-tied against a vibrating conduit, the connector housing stress-fractures internally while the outer jacket looks intact.
  • Communication errors that clear on controller restart but return within hours: Classic sign of a marginal cable with a cold-solder joint or cracked shield braid. Restart clears the error counter; thermal cycling re-opens the fault.
  • Fault codes C300-COMM-01 / C300-COMM-03 in Experion PKS Station: These map directly to the physical communication path between the C300 and its connected FIM. Swap the cable first — it’s a 10-minute job versus a 4-hour FIM diagnostic.

Replacement Procedure Notes:

  • No firmware matching required: Unlike active modules (CPUs, FIMs), these cables carry no firmware. Plug-and-play replacement with no configuration steps.
  • Verify variant suffix before ordering: The -100, -200, and -300 suffixes correspond to different cable lengths and/or connector pin configurations. Cross-referencing your existing cable label against the Honeywell C300 hardware manual (document 51-52-25-35) is mandatory before substitution.
  • Hot-swap capability: In redundant C300 configurations, the standby controller path allows cable replacement without a full process shutdown. Confirm your redundancy status in Experion Station before proceeding.
  • Torque the connector screws: Honeywell specifies finger-tight plus 1/4 turn for the locking screws on these connectors. Under-torqued connections are the single most common cause of repeat failures after cable replacement.
  • Shield continuity check post-installation: Use a multimeter to verify shield continuity end-to-end before powering up. A reading above 1Ω indicates a compromised braid — reject the cable.

Reliability in Harsh Conditions

The 51202335 series cables are not general-purpose industrial cables dressed up with Honeywell labels. They are purpose-engineered for the thermal, mechanical, and electromagnetic environment inside a C300 controller cabinet — and the conditions outside it when routed through cable trays in process plants.

The dual-layer shielding architecture — foil inner layer plus braided outer shield — provides attenuation against both high-frequency radiated interference (from VFDs, welding equipment, and RF transmitters common in petrochemical plants) and lower-frequency conducted noise from power distribution systems. The shield termination at both ends is designed to maintain ground continuity even under repeated thermal expansion cycles, which is the failure mode that kills single-layer shielded cables in environments with 40°C+ daily temperature swings.

Mechanically, the connector housings are rated for a minimum of 500 mating cycles — relevant for maintenance teams that perform regular cable inspections. The keyed connector design prevents mis-orientation, eliminating the risk of pin damage during rushed emergency replacements. The cable jacket compound is rated for continuous exposure to the hydrocarbon vapors and cleaning solvents present in refinery and chemical plant environments without plasticizer migration or jacket embrittlement.

Vibration performance is validated to IEC 60068-2-6 (sinusoidal) and IEC 60068-2-64 (random) profiles, covering the frequency ranges generated by rotating machinery — pumps, compressors, and turbines — that share structural steel with DCS cabinet enclosures. In high-vibration installations, the -200 and -300 variants with their additional strain relief geometry show measurably lower connector fatigue rates than the -100 in long-term field data.
